A central heating pump overrun timer is a device that controls the operation of the pump in a central heating system. Its main purpose is to ensure that the pump continues to circulate hot water through the system for a set period of time after the boiler has stopped running. This helps to distribute any remaining heat in the system evenly throughout the house, making the most of the energy used to heat the water.

One of the main benefits of a central heating pump overrun timer is improved efficiency. Without a timer, the pump would stop as soon as the boiler shuts off, leading to a rapid drop in temperature in the radiators and heat loss from the system. This would result in the boiler having to work harder and consume more energy to heat the water back up to the desired temperature the next time it kicks in. By allowing the pump to continue circulating the hot water, the timer helps to maintain a consistent temperature throughout the house and reduces the workload on the boiler.

Installing a central heating pump overrun timer is a relatively simple and cost-effective way to improve the efficiency and performance of a central heating system. Most timers are easy to install and can be integrated into existing systems with minimal disruption. Once installed, the timer can be set to run for a specific period of time after the boiler shuts off, typically ranging from a few minutes to an hour depending on the size of the system and the desired level of heat retention.

When choosing a central heating pump overrun timer, it is important to consider the specific requirements of your system. Different models offer a variety of features and settings, such as adjustable overrun times, compatibility with different boiler types, and energy-saving modes. It is also advisable to consult with a professional heating engineer to ensure that the timer is installed correctly and configured to work effectively with your system.
